Job Summary:

The American Physical Society is seeking a highly skilled Grants Coordinator to join our team. As a key member of our finance department, you will be responsible for managing the financial and administrative aspects of our grant portfolio. This includes processing invoices, drafting contract agreements, and compiling grant documentation.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Grant Financial Support:
    • Process and approve grant-related financial documents (invoices, travel/expense reports, payment requests).
    • Assist with setting up fringe benefit and indirect cost rates in the accounting system.
    • Provide support with Single Audit preparation (workpapers & requests).
    • Serve as the primary contact for inquiries regarding grant transactions.
    • Distribute monthly financial reports for grant projects.
    • Participate in grant budget meetings.
  • Grant Administration Support:
    • Draft and edit contract agreements for subrecipients and consultants.
    • Compile and prepare supporting documentation for subawards and consultant agreements.
    • Track grant lifecycle stages to ensure compliance with terms and conditions.
    • Assist with grant application production (proofreading, formatting, etc.).
    • Coordinate grant-related meetings with internal departments.
  • Reporting Support:
    • Utilize data management systems for accurate grant reporting.
    • Reconcile data between reports and spreadsheets.
    • Maintain a comprehensive grant calendar and reports.
  • General Administrative Support:
    • Perform additional duties assigned by the Senior Grant Administrator or Controller.
    • Assist with special projects related to grants (e.g., communication materials).
    • Track support request letters for timely vetting and submission.
    • Coordinate grant meetings.

Requirements:

  • Associates deg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field (directly relevant work experience in lieu of degree accepted).
  • Minimum 1 year experience in administration, accounting, grants, or a related field.
  • Experience with electronic grant submissions.
  • Experience with account and financial procedure systems (preferably in a non-profit setting).
  • Experience with grant application research, writing, proofreading, and submission (preferred).
  • Experience with Salesforce or a similar CRM (preferred).
  • Proficient in MS Office Suite & Google Suite.
  • Knowledge of Uniform Administrative Requirements, Cost Principles, and Audit Requirements for Federal Awards (Uniform Guidance 2 CFR 200) preferred.
  • Strong organization, documentation, and prioritization skills.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Excellent attention to detail.
  • Ability to adapt to changing schedules.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ively.

Travel:

The position requires up to 10% of travel for in-person meetings with staff as well as periodic travel to attend meetings and events as part of its core responsibilities, as well as additional travel as assigned.
